目的:探讨银杏叶提取物(GBE)防止帕金森病(PD)大鼠黑质细胞损伤的可能性。方法:采用帕金森病大鼠模型,采用 TUNEL 法、Nissl’s染色、HE 染色、旋转行为观察的方法,观察造模成功后 GBE 治疗1、5、10d 大鼠旋转行为及黑质病理变化。结果:GBE 组黑质凋亡细胞数、旋转圈数均较 PD 组减少,HE 染色结构均得到改善。结论:银杏叶提取物能有效防止帕金森病大鼠黑质细胞损伤。
OBJECTIVE: To investigate the possibility of ginkgo biloba extract (GBE) in preventing the damage of substantia nigra cells in Parkinson’s disease (PD) rats. METHODS: Using rat model of Parkinson’s disease, TUNEL method, Nissl’s staining, HE staining and rotational behavior observation were used to observe the rotation behavior and the pathological changes of substantia nigra in rats treated with GBE for 1, 5, and 10 days. Results: The number of apoptotic cells in the substantia nigra of the GBE group was lower than that of the PD group, and HE staining structure was improved. Conclusion: Ginkgo biloba extract can effectively prevent the damage of substantia nigra cells in Parkinson’s disease rats.
